Rasmuson Foundation opens virtual art gallery in Second Life universe

The Rasmuson Foundation has a new gallery featuring Alaskan artists. But in the real world, you won't be able to check it out anytime soon.

That's because the gallery only exists in the 3-D virtual world called Second Life. The popular service allows residents - or avatars - to interact with each other, explore the space, and create and trade property.
